The Power of Public Affirmation in Love
In "Textão," Yan Cantor delves into the complexities of modern relationships, where public affirmation and social media play a significant role. The song's protagonist expresses frustration over a one-sided relationship, where they feel they have been giving their all while receiving only partial commitment in return. This sentiment is encapsulated in the line about deserving to be a priority, highlighting the universal desire for reciprocated love and attention.
The chorus of the song emphasizes the importance of public acknowledgment in today's digital age. The protagonist demands that their partner post a photo and write a lengthy declaration of love, or "textão," on social media. This request is not just about vanity but about validation and proof of commitment. In a world where social media often serves as a barometer for relationship status, the protagonist seeks tangible evidence of their partner's feelings, wanting them to publicly embrace what they have been hiding.
Yan Cantor's "Textão" reflects the intersection of personal relationships and social media, a theme that resonates with many in the digital era. The song captures the tension between private emotions and public displays, questioning the authenticity of love that isn't openly shared. Through its catchy melody and relatable lyrics, "Textão" invites listeners to consider the role of public affirmation in their own relationships and the impact it has on trust and belief in love.
